
promising Southern Utah safety with a legit ballhawking pedigree
Izzy Foz is a 6-foot, 185-pound safety for Southern Utah who brings a strong high-school production profile—96 career tackles, 5 interceptions, 12 pass breakups, 3 forced fumbles, and 7 tackles for loss—and that kind of all-around defensive activity hints at a player who likes to trigger fast and make plays near the ball. In the 2024 season, he did not see game action, so he remains more projection than proven production at the college level, but his size, tackling résumé, and versatility make him an intriguing developmental fit if your team wants a physical, disruptive defensive back with upside.
